A New Suite Review at The Fives

Larger families and groups traveling together often have a difficult time finding all-inclusives which can accommodate their entire party while allowing for sufficient space for everyone involved.  The Fives Azul Beach Resort Playa del Carmen is a perfect choice to meet these specifications–suites come in a variety of bedrooms, from the standard type of room to three-bedroom suites with rooftop space.  This resort is located close to Playa del Carmen in the Riviera Maya which also makes it easy to shop in Playa, take excursions to the many wonderful cenotes and parks in the Riviera Maya, or just stay on-site and enjoy what the resort has to offer.  Karisma has spent over $40 million on renovations during the last several years which has included new guest room buildings, additional restaurants, a new Plaza area where guests can meet and mingle, and has also pumped sand into the ocean in their attempt to make a smoother ocean entry.

The resort itself offers 13 restaurants, 9 bars, 7 pools, and a gym and spa for guests’ enjoyment.  Monkey sightings are not unusual here, live entertainment occurs in the evenings, and there are multiple paths to traverse and enjoy the beautifully landscaped and well maintained grounds.

The best choice of accommodation for larger groups traveling together would be the Penthouse Resort Residence category (these used to be known as Sky Suites).  This suite category comes in one, two, or three bedroom options with a huge rooftop “lounge” which actually doubles the living space of the suite.  Rooftop areas include larger tables and chairs, full loungers, large non-movable seating area, a day bed, shower, toilet area, and Jacuzzi.  Each bedroom in this suite category has its own full bathroom, while living room areas are large allowing family members or larger groups to congregate in one space.  One interesting aspect of The Fives is that many suites come with full kitchens including large refrigerators and dishwashers–not practical if booking an all-inclusive package, but a nice touch if needed by larger groups. (This resort used to be listed as an all-inclusive optional).
